ANZ appoints new head of RI Advice
Former BT Financial Group executive, Darren Whereat, has been appointed to head ANZ's RI Advice Group.
Whereat had previously managed Licensee Select (BT's dealer services business) and was responsible for AdviserNETgain.
"Darren will be responsible for leading an experienced regional management team that is focused on driving even greater growth for RI, building on its strong position in the market and leveraging new capabilities for clients," said ANZ head of aligned licensees and former BT executive, Neil Younger.
"He is a great fit for the business with a deep understanding of self-employed advisers, their businesses and the execution of organisational growth."
Whereat, who will take up his new role in January, said he looked forward to building on the success the RI Advice business has had to date.
He joins the group after Paul Campbell's departure in early December last year, for family reasons.
